Hi BC, there are still ways to 'fool' the amazon site, via proxy servers, for, etc but they are all a faff. A while ago in a kindle thread we discussed the 'licensing contracts' for ebooks being different to dead tree books. The fact that as sales grew more attention would be paid to these agreements. This covers all readers not just amazon, apple Barnes and Noble etc. You could call amazon help and (I am assuming that you also have access to a uk address as well as cards and bank account) and tell them that you spend 27 weeks in the uk and the rest in france and amend your records to show this. Removes the block on downloaded in france. There is a link here that tries to explain the difference between real and ebook sales. More customers are finding that they are losing access to the .com for ebooks and are going country specific.
